Infrared saunas are becoming a popular addition to wellness routines due to their various health benefits. Unlike traditional saunas, which heat the air around the user, infrared saunas use radiant heat to penetrate the body directly, allowing for a more
comfortable experience at lower temperatures. This method is said to improve recovery, enhance skin condition, and support cardiovascular health.
